Fig. 3: Distribution of model results by source contribution.
From: National and transboundary contributions to surface ozone concentration across European countries

Each whisker plot shows the contributions from different sources: a NATIONAL, b EUC, c SEA, d NOEU35, and e BCON, over the simulated period and grid cells in percentage. The plots show the average values (green triangle), the median (yellow line), the lower extreme (p5), the lower quartile (p25), the upper quartile (p75), the upper extreme (p95), and the maximum value (red dot). The black continuous line indicates the difference between the maximum and minimum yearly (or 3-monthly) averages over the 3-year average. Note: the NOEU35 plot (d) uses a different scale due to the magnitude of the values.
